**Ticket: Consent banner shows twice on Larkspur mobile web**

The Petalframe consent banner re-renders after the preference cookie is set, so users dismiss it twice. Root cause: rollout flag evaluated before cookie hydration. Patched by deferring the flag check. Future maintainers: keep the hydration guard in place. Trace for the affected session follows.

pipeline stamp: htk4_409f

Subject: DR drill — session-token refresh bug

On-call: during tomorrow's disaster-recovery drill on Pinefort, the known token-refresh bug will trigger forced logouts around the failover. This is expected; do not page the auth team. Restore session service last, verify refresh intervals, then close the drill ticket. To reopen the standby token store during the drill, use the passphrase below.

unlock words, fahof-tawif: fenwyn-istath

Finance Review Summary — FX Hedging

Board summary: Quarro Instruments' exposure to the velmar rose 14% after the Ostrevan supply deal. Treasury, led by Ines Farrow, recommends forward contracts covering 70% of projected twelve-month payables, replacing the current ad hoc approach. Cost: roughly 0.6% of hedged value. Alternative option contracts were rejected as too expensive. Decision required at the next board session. Treasury's recommendation connects to broader plans outlined in the confidential note below.

confidential, kahop-yahap: Project Weniel slips by six weeks because of the staffing delay.

Following the Larkspur incident (stale catalog pages served for six hours after the Brindlewood price update), the fix introduces a purge broker that force-invalidates edge caches on publish. Deploy the new `purgebroker` service before the web tier, never after, or you will reproduce the original race. The broker authenticates to the edge layer with a signing credential rotated quarterly by the platform team; fetch the current one from the vault under the purge-broker entry. In the broker's env file, add the credential on the following line.

sealed setting: ARCHIVE_KEY3=bd6